What is the difference between Assistant Salesforce Admin Developer vs Salesforce Administrator?

AspectAssistant Salesforce Admin DeveloperSalesforce Administrator
CertificationsSalesforce Certified Administrator, Developer certifications often preferredSalesforce Certified Administrator is essential
Primary ResponsibilitiesSupports admin tasks, assists with development, and customizationManages user accounts, data, reports, and overall platform configuration
Work EnvironmentCollaborates with developers and admins, often in team projectsWorks independently or with teams to maintain Salesforce platform
Skills FocusBasic admin skills, some development knowledgeStrong admin skills, process optimization, user management

The Assistant Salesforce Admin Developer role combines administrative support with development tasks, often serving as a bridge between admins and developers. In contrast, a Salesforce Administrator primarily focuses on platform configuration, user management, and data maintenance. Both roles require Salesforce certifications and work within similar environments, but the Assistant Salesforce Admin Developer typically involves more technical development support.

The Senior Salesforce Administrator will be responsible for maintaining system configuration, overseeing system enhancements and upgrades, reviewing and implementing system security, participating in end-user training, and tracking and deploying changes to our Salesforce instances.
Job Description
The Senior Salesforce Administrator will be responsible for maintaining a Salescloud instance of Salesforce and associated applications, including Kindsight ascend and ascend portal, Marketing Cloud Account Engagement, Linvio, and Conga overseeing system enhancements and upgrades, reviewing and implementing system security, participating in end-user training, and overseeing Salesforce DevOps using GearSet or a similar tool. The following list outlines the responsibilities associated with this role:
Maintain system configuration and oversee system enhancements - 75%
-Configure and manage our Salesforce to Splunk integration for enhanced security logging.
-Maintain and update security certificates to ensure uninterrupted access to Brandeis Gateway and other identity-managed portals.
-Manage the full deployment lifecycle using tools like Gearset to move metadata and code between development, test, and production environments.
-Lead technical platform upgrades, such as performing manual configurations and version updates for managed packages like ascend.
-Perform rollback operations and hotfixes when deployment issues arise in the production environment.
-Configure custom fields and picklist values to support evolving business reporting needs.
-Optimize database performance by reviewing storage usage and clearing large volumes of system logs regularly.
-Execute routine environment maintenance, including daily audit trail log reviews, storage monitoring, and Gearset deployment monitoring.
-Manage robust data backup protocols, performing weekly sandbox metadata backups and monthly full data exports to secure network directories.
-Oversee platform security and compliance, including the proactive discovery and remediation of sensitive data (e.g., PII/SSN deletion), managing trusted IP ranges, and updating identity provider (IDP) certificates
-Perform regular system cleanup by clearing outdated log files and deleting unused public reports that have not been run for extended periods.
-Act as a technical lead for specific business processes, such as householding logic and constituent type realignment projects.
-Monitor and maintain email deliverability, tracking shared IP reputation scores and troubleshooting sender rejection issues.
-Provide high-tier technical support, managing a consistent volume of user login requests and troubleshooting complex tickets for event registrations and permissions.
Oversee Salesforce system upgrades and new release roll-outs - 20%
- Review release notes, assess new features and impacts to business processes and basic changes in functionality delivered as part of the Salesforce scheduled releases (3 times per year).
-Lead complex platform upgrades, specifically managing ascend version transitions including manual configurations across DEV, TEST, and Production environments.
Provide knowledge and participate in end-user training - 5%
- Create/administer end user training for advanced configuration.
- Provide knowledge transfer to Salesforce team in ITS and IA.

Job Requirements:
  • 5-8 yrs related Salesforce work experience. Experience with Salesforce security, including profiles and permission sets (and permission set groups), role hierarchy and record access implications, org-wide defaults, sharing rules and field-level security is required.
  • Experience with DevOps tools, such as GearSet, is required. Experience working with Salesforce managed package applications and Digital Experience pages is preferred.
  • Familiarity with Salesforce Flow Builder is preferred.
  • Experience with Marketing Cloud Account Engagement (formerly Pardot) is a plus. Experience with Apex coding solutions is a plus.
  • Excellent analytical and problem solving skills and demonstrated ability to set priorities and meet deadlines.
  • Ability to work well under pressure and understand the urgency of University deadlines, strong customer service skills.
  • Experience maintaining a high degree of discretion with data.
  • Strong systems analysis and support background and a demonstrated ability to learn and apply new technologies.
  • Salesforce certification is strongly preferred.
  • Experience in Higher Education is preferred.
  • A strong aptitude for learning new applications and new functionality is required.
